1974 Jeep Grand Wagoneer vs. 1985 Lancia Y10
To start off, 1985 Lancia Y10 is newer by 11 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1974 Jeep Grand Wagoneer.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1974 Jeep Grand Wagoneer would be higher. At 4,235 cc (6 cylinders), 1974 Jeep Grand Wagoneer is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1974 Jeep Grand Wagoneer (109 HP @ 3500 RPM) has 55 more horse power than 1985 Lancia Y10. (54 HP @ 5850 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1974 Jeep Grand Wagoneer should accelerate faster than 1985 Lancia Y10.
Because 1974 Jeep Grand Wagoneer is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 1985 Lancia Y10.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 1974 Jeep Grand Wagoneer will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1974 Jeep Grand Wagoneer (270 Nm @ 2000 RPM) has 189 more torque (in Nm) than 1985 Lancia Y10. (81 Nm @ 3000 RPM). This means 1974 Jeep Grand Wagoneer will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1985 Lancia Y10.
Compare all specifications:
1974 Jeep Grand Wagoneer | 1985 Lancia Y10 | |
Make | Jeep | Lancia |
Model | Grand Wagoneer | Y10 |
Year Released | 1974 | 1985 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 4235 cc | 1049 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 109 HP | 54 HP |
Engine RPM | 3500 RPM | 5850 RPM |
Torque | 270 Nm | 81 Nm |
Torque RPM | 2000 RPM | 3000 RPM |
Drive Type | 4WD |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Vehicle Length | 4670 mm | 3400 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1930 mm | 1510 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1670 mm | 1250 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2800 mm | 2170 mm |
